Description

The drama film Last Night in Soho, starring Thomasin McKenzie, Anya Taylor-Joy, Matt Smith, etc., directed by Edgar Wright, was released on October 29, 2021 in the United Kingdom. It tells the story of An aspiring fashion designer is mysteriously able to enter the 1960s where she encounters a dazzling wannabe singer. But the glamour is not all it appears to be and the dreams of the past start to crack and splinter into something darker. This is a Drama, Horror, Mystery film with a runtime of 116 minutes and its worldwide box office is not listed in the available detail data. It has received a rating of 7.0/10 from 161,787 viewers.

No one could accuse this film of not being sufficiently unique, glossy, and ambitious. There is a plethora of originality and brilliant ideas in this film. It's just that the screenplay doesn't seem concerned with anything other than ambition or style. The writers don't care if it makes sense, so long as it looks cool and feels weird. The first half of the film is filled with intrigue, but that intrigue gradually crumbles as the repetitive dream sequences drag on and as more information is revealed. The plot twist at the film's climax is supremely obvious and it makes no sense, not even bothering to answer the sole question that the story has been posing: where are Ellie's visions coming from and why? There are several intriguing characters, plot threads. And themes that are completely abandoned in favor of ineffective jump scare sequences that add nothing to the story. Lastly, NONE of the horror elements work here. None of the scares are earned-just thrown in with loud noises for cheap thrills. Edgar Wright, stick to comedy and action. It's what you're good at.
